概括
研究人员在七种物种的器官发育过程中探索了长非编码RNA (lncRNA). 他们发现许多lncRNA是特定于物种的,并具有动态表达,这表明它们在发育过程中起着至关重要的作用.

背景情况:
- 长非编码RNAs (lncRNAs) 是丰富的,但在功能上缺乏特征.
- 它们在物种间的器官发育中的作用在很大程度上是未知的.
研究的目的:
- 在器官发育过程中系统分析 lncRNA 表达模式.
- 确定参与哺乳动物器官生成和进化的候选 lncRNA.
主要方法:
- 在七种物种 (人类, rhesus macaque,小鼠,大鼠,子,) 中对 lncRNA 表达的比较分析.
- 在七个主要器官的多个发育时间点表达.
- 特定物种和保存的 lncRNAs 的识别和描述.
主要成果:
- 每个物种确定了15,00035,000个候选 lncRNA,具有高度的物种特异性.
- 在多个发育阶段观察到 lncRNA 的动态表达模式.
- 发现从保存到血统和器官特异性的 lncRNAs 的发育转变.
结论:
- 在器官发育过程中, lncRNAs表现出动态和特定物种的表达.
- 这些发现为研究器官生成中的 lncRNA 功能提供了宝贵的资源.
- 在发育过程中, lncRNA 进化趋向于专业化.

Formation of Species
44.8K
Speciation describes the formation of one or more new species from one or sometimes multiple original species. The resulting species are discrete from the parent species, and barriers to reproduction will typically exist. There are two primary mechanisms, speciation with and without geographic isolation—allopatric and sympatric speciation, respectively.
